Rinse the rice thoroughly. Place the rice in a fine-mesh sieve and rinse under cold running water for 1-2 minutes, swishing it with your hand, until the water runs clear. Drain well.
Toast the rice. Heat the olive oil in a medium saucepan over medium heat. Add the drained rice and stir constantly for 2-3 minutes until the grains are fragrant and the edges become translucent.
Add liquid and bring to a boil. Pour in the water (or broth), add the salt and the optional bay leaf. Stir once to combine, then increase the heat to high and bring the mixture to a rolling boil.
Simmer the rice. As soon as it boils, reduce the heat to the lowest possible setting, cover the saucepan with a tight-fitting lid, and let it simmer for 15 minutes. Do not lift the lid during this time.
Rest the rice. After 15 minutes, remove the pot from the heat and let it stand, still covered, for an additional 5-10 minutes. This step is crucial for allowing the steam to finish cooking the grains perfectly.
Add flavorings and serve. Remove the lid and discard the bay leaf. Add the chopped cilantro, fresh lime juice, and lime zest. Use a fork to gently fluff the rice, separating the grains and evenly distributing the ingredients. Serve immediately.
